20080317842 | Fast Wet-Massing Method for the Preparation of Calcium-Containing Compositions - The present invention relates to a novel process for the preparation of a granulate comprising a calcium-containing compound as an active substance. The method comprises a method for the preparation of a granulate comprising a calcium-containing compound as an active substance, the method comprising, i) feeding a granulation chamber with a composition comprising the calcium-containing compound, ii) wet-massing the composition with a granulation liquid optionally comprising a pharmaceutically acceptable binder for a time period of at the most 30 sec to obtain a wet granulate, iii) drying the thus obtained wet granulate. A granulate obtained by the present method is especially suitable in the preparation of solid dosage forms, in particular in the preparation of tablets. | 12-25-2008 |
20090068268 | MELT GRANULATION OF A COMPOSITION CONTAINING A CALCIUM-CONTAINING COMPOUND - A novel method for the preparation of a tablet comprising a calcium-containing compound, the method involves a melt granulation process by which a sugar alcohol is melted and embeds the calcium-containing compound so that a sufficient taste masking of the chalkiness is substantially achieved and an unpleasant mouth feel of the calcium-containing compound is substantially avoided, while at the same time obtaining a low tablet volume. The method of the invention is especially suitable for the manufacturing of tablets having a high load of a calcium-containing compound. | 03-12-2009 |

20100190020 | THREE-DIMENSIONAL PACKAGING - Three-dimensionally shaped packaging product manufacturable by dry forming is provided. Furthermore, an airlaid material and a method of manufacturing a three-dimensionally shaped packaging product are provided. The three-dimensional packagings are prepared from airlaid fluff comprising natural fibres and selected amounts of thermoplastic materials, adhesive and thermosetting resin where the thermoplastic fibres and/or adhesive and/or thermosetting resin during hot pressing with water result in a setting bonding between the fibres. Preferably substantially no thermosetting resin is present in the material The three-dimensional packaging has a very fine surface finish and the manufacturing process requires substantially less energy than the traditional wet method. | 07-29-2010 |
